Why do restaurants in New York need review management?
- 26,000+ Competing Restaurants: NYC has more restaurants per capita than any major US city. A new diner in Greenwich Village or Williamsburg sees 50+ options inside a 10-minute walk. Star rating + review count + recency are the primary filters that decide which dot on the map they actually tap.
- Multi-Platform Reality: Diners in NYC don't live on Google alone. Tourists check TripAdvisor. Locals check Yelp. OpenTable and Resy carry their own reviews. Trust signals on each platform compound — being strong on one and weak on another costs covers every night.
- Delivery Apps Add a Fourth Front: DoorDash, Uber Eats, Grubhub, Seamless, and Caviar each run their own rating systems. NYC delivery volume is higher than anywhere — a sliding delivery rating directly cuts off the late-night and lunchtime revenue stream.
- Photo Reviews Decide The Click: In a 50-option SERP, the result with photo reviews of the food gets the click roughly 10x more than text-only reviews. NYC restaurants that systematically prompt diners to attach a photo to their review out-convert the ones that don't.
What challenges do restaurants in New York face with reviews?
- Your front-of-house manager is running covers, handling timing, and managing turn rate during dinner service — there is no spare moment to chase review requests for every diner who came in.
- A negative review about service speed or one off-night plate goes live on a Saturday night and 200 prospective diners read it before you see your phone Monday morning.
- You're tracking reputation on Google, Yelp, TripAdvisor, OpenTable, Resy, DoorDash, and Uber Eats separately — and reviews silently slipping on one platform doesn't show up until covers drop.
- Diners who loved their meal walk out, get distracted by Manhattan within 5 minutes, and never go back to leave a review — the moment is lost while the experience was hottest.

How do I respond to a negative review about a Saturday-night service issue?
Within 24 hours, ideally same-night. BlooTrue's AI Review Response Generator drafts a hospitality-voice reply that acknowledges the issue specifically, apologizes without making excuses, and offers to make it right offline (manager email or phone). You review the draft, post it. The data: 45% of consumers are more likely to visit a business that responds to negative reviews (ReviewTrackers).
